Ear & Drum Session: 198 – Four Stroke

First mix of 2021 is is the final in my 2-Step / Tech Step series looking back at 90s D&B Steppers. This one focuses on Jazz Step from the mid to late 90s featuring some amazing tunes from the likes of T.Power, B.L.I.M. and of course Photek.

Jazz Step was an avant-garde take on the 2-step sound, featuring a lot of live instrument samples such as sax, percussion and double-bass. Starting with Alex Reece’s – Pulp Fiction and closing out with Roni Size’s – Brown Paper bag, the style didn’t really survive the turn of the millennium. But that didn’t stop Jazz Step from having some of the most forward thinking and innovative tunes of the 90s.

Ear & Drum Session: 191 – Bring the Drums

With Jungle being a hot property in D&B again, it’s easy to forget that Atmospheric D&B has been flying the Amen flag this whole time. With producers like Seba’s Secret Operations label and Eshaton’s Omni Music keeping the sound alive, Atmospheric D&B is better than ever. So much so we’re starting to see older producers like J Majik and ASC who moved away from the sound returning to their roots.

Backed up by established producers such as Bop, Duoscience and Greekboy the sound of rinsing Amens, lush pads and melodies and deep sub-bass is one that never seems to get tired.

Ear & Drum Session: 172 – Flight Nine Six Two

This is part two of my deep dive into obscure and rarer track from 1996. Last time we looked at Intelligent D&B and this is on a similar tip. While a lot of these tunes could be considered Intelligent, I think of them as even more chilled out.

Artists such as T-Power, B.L.I.M. and Kid Loops had their own take on the Intelligent sound that was less jazz focused and chopped up drum edits and more soulful cruising and laid back. Perfect for a couch session or recovery after the party is over.

Ear & Drum Session: 171 – Atmospheric Glow

There’s been a quiet revolution going on in the world of atmospheric D&B. A lot of producers have been putting the modern day D&B sounds aside and returning to the the golden atmospheric era of the mid 90s.

J. Majik released his aptly named Full Circle album chock full of retro sounds from the 90s. Producers such as Total Science, Dave Wallace, Seba and Blu Mar Ten have also gone back to their roots releasing lush, deep atmospheric beats reminiscent of the days of Bukem and Logical Progression.

This collection of atmospheric tracks is an encapsulation of all that is great within the sub-genre and well worth a listen if you enjoy swirling melodies and majestic vocals over repecharge beats and tight amen edits.
